President Bola Tinubu on Thursday mocked the African Democratic Congress, ADC, dismissing its recent national convention as “noise making” and “rascality” while reaffirming his readiness for the 2027 general elections.

Tinubu also described the ADC event as a “street convention”.

The President spoke while addressing the 36 state coordinators of the Renewed Hope Ambassadors, RHA, at the Presidential Villa in Abuja.

In his address, Tinubu emphasized his commitment to democracy and national unity, insisting that Nigeria’s progress must be based on a strong judiciary.

“I am inspired. I’m ready. I am grateful to all of you. This is an opportunity of a lifetime to break the shackles of poverty and ignorance, to ensure democracy survives not the noise-making, not the rascality of a street convention.

“We cannot submit to disobedience of unlawful orders. If that is the goal, we must embrace the judiciary whether it favours us or doesn’t.

“We must submit to this principle of democracy, separation of powers, and understanding of the dynamics of it and the nationhood that Nigeria is.

“We must build one country. There is no other way. The path to national greatness is one common vision one nation for the progress and prosperity of our people. That is what you must do,” Tinubu said.
